What is the Morphogenetic Signature?
Each number generated by the P System possesses a "signature" that describes its structural properties.
- δ (Deltamorphism): Represents the total complexity of the structure, counting the total number of promoters (π) in its genealogy. A high value indicates a complex structure.
- ν (Variety): Indicates the number of unique promoters that compose the number. It measures the "width" of its genetic base.
- φᴿ (Relative Frequency): This is a feature of the extended signature. It is a list showing how many times each unique promoter appears (e.g., `[2, 1]` for the number 12, which is ⦅π₁↑2 ⊗ π₂⦆, indicates that π₁ appears 2 times and π₂ appears 1 time).
- φᴹ (Maximum Frequency): The highest value in the φᴿ list. It indicates which is the dominant promoter in the structure.
- ρ (Ramification): Calculated as (φᴹ - ν), it measures the genealogical "depth" relative to its "width". Positive values indicate strong dependence on few promoters.
- ω (Orbit): Corresponds to ν and represents the number of distinct genealogical "families" that contribute to the structure.
